TRIMID® N6000N (Old Name: TRIMID® N6-200N) by Amco Polymers is a crystalline, nucleated polyamide 6 (PA 6) resin. Exhibits excellent wear-, chemical-, thermal- and heat resistance. Offers high mold shrinkage, good processability and very good physical properties. Possesses higher elongation and lower modulus, strength, thermal distortion temperature, hardness & melting point than nylon 6/6. Suitable for processing by injection molding. Recommended for electrical connectors, gear, slide, cams & bearings, cable ties & film packaging, fluid reservoirs, brush bristles and automotive oil pans. Trimid® N6-200N is used in fabric & carpeting, sportswear, fishing line and other recreational equipment. Complies with European RoHS/WEEE regulation.
